MAIN GALLERY Shutter Light 2011 photography club exhibit runs through September 23. Fireside Gallery The colorful folk art of self taught artist Gypsy Hundley of Hendersonville, NC. To Gypsy there is nothing better than finding an old piece of junk and turning it into something splendid. An old window, tin shingle, scrap wood, instruments ....all of it is a perfect canvas for her imagination to go wild. Her combination of color and movement gives her work it's unique, identifiable look. Come meet Gypsy during the Gateways Festival on October 8. Workshop Gallery Lincoln County artists Meghan Seehorn and Amy Totzke share the space with two very different mediums. Amy totzke is a painter with a wide variety of subject matter. She feels proud and blesses to be an artist. One of her favorite things is creating memorial portraits. Amy takes time meeting with loved ones to capture the personality and spirit to provide a meaningful remembrance of a dear loved one. On a lighter side, she uses neon color to paint an exuberant portrait of a young boy Neon Issac. Her passion for art shows thru in all of her work. Meghan Seehorns series A Pregnancy grew gradually when a friend became pregnant and interested in natal castings. Meghan began making a cast thru each trimester. Soon, two other expecting friends joined in. While making the casts, Meghan listened to their stories of hope, fear, and pain. They told spoke of joy and sorrows while she mapped the changes in their bodies. She took stories from her own mother, and then from her best friend whose little boy is a big part of her life. Their stories are etched into the casts and smoked to somewhat obscure the writing. There are nine casts in all, ranging from 2 months to one month post partum. The casts are both beautiful and mysterious, and leave you with a sense of the sacredness of life. Meghan has several handmade clay masks also on exhibit.
